Job Summary

Job Description:

Position: Senior Operations Manager

Location: Cookstown

Reporting to: General Manager, Omagh Site

Reporting to the General Manager you will be responsible for the operational aspects of the Terex Cookstown site encompassing production, manufacturing engineering, planning, quality, supply chain, HSE, facilities and maintenance functions. Provide strong leadership for these functions to meet the operations strategy and continue to grow the business.

Main Duties & Responsibilities

  • Provide leadership and direction to the operations teams.

  • Develop and maintain best practices in HSE awareness and training to achieve the target of Zero Harm.

  • Ensure full compliance of entire team with site policies, procedures and HSE regulations.

  • Develop and maintain best practices and production efficiencies in line with the Materials Processing Operating System using the tools and techniques.

  • Oversee day to day operations of the production facility & financial aspects of the operations in line with budgets and the site P&L, balance sheet and cashflow.

  • Promote a culture of continuous improvement & strive towards best practice world class manufacturing.

  • Improve the capabilities & capacity of the manufacturing unit, achieving Build To Schedule (BTS), On Time Delivery (OTD) & cost targets.

  • Efficiently integrate new products into production and work with external sites on pipeline products.

  • Lead, develop & motivate staff towards the achievement of targets & objectives on an ongoing basis.

  • Act as an integral part of the site’s Sales & Operations Planning (S&OP) process to ensure common understanding of capacity, build schedule and sequence, and supply constraints affecting our schedules.

  • Collate and provide all management reports as requested to both site management and the wider Terex Materials Processing Group.

  • Provide relevant information and detail on an annual basis for the factory budgeting process in conjunction with the Finance.

  • Ensure timely and relevant communication with all required departments in the businesses.

  • Cooperate with the wider Terex Materials Processing Group in relation to the implementation of manufacturing strategies and other relevant duties.

Experience & Qualifications:

  • Whilst a third level qualification is preferred, a proven track record of operational achievement in a manufacturing environment is considered essential.

  • A proven track record of operations experience with a significant part of this served at senior management level.

  • Background of managing a fast-moving high mix low volume manufacturing facility (preferably manufacturing engineering) including supply chain & quality functions.

  • Experience of and a proven track record of staff management, appraisal & development of team.

  • A strong motivator with excellent communication skills, you will be fully conversant on lean principles and have demonstrated the ability to apply lean techniques in your career to date.

  • Proven track record of consistently meeting financial targets.

Terex Overview:

Terex Corporation is a global industrial equipment manufacturer of materials processing machinery, waste and recycling solutions, mobile elevating work platforms (MEWPs), and equipment for the electric utility industry. We design, build, and support products used in maintenance, manufacturing, energy, minerals and materials management, construction, waste and recycling, and the entertainment industry. We provide best-in-class lifecycle support to our customers through our global parts and services organization, and offer complementary digital solutions, designed to help our customers maximize their return on their investment. Certain Terex products and solutions enable customers to reduce their impact on the environment including electric and hybrid offerings that deliver quiet and emission-free performance, products that support renewable energy, and products that aid in the recovery of useful materials from various types of waste. Our products are manufactured in North America, Europe, and Asia Pacific and sold worldwide.
